This guy
Popped up on one of those aquacultured zoa discs

What do you think bubble tip nem
Or majano pest nem

ImageUploadedByREEF2REEF1388959606.979069.jpg
 
It's really small so hard to tell but look close at the macro pic you can see Red on the tips and green coming in on the tentacles ?
 
I can't get a side pic. It is on one of those aquacultured zoa picks with the bird nest skeleton and the foot or stock is buried in the dead branches

Bob
 
Its definately a Mojano Nem. Its pretty, but its a multiplier. They aren't as bad as Aiptasia though. Some people have gotten the rock they were on and moved it away form the others. Only proplem with that of course is, that they walk.
